260 students from fire-hit school won’t have textbooks when school starts

When the new school year starts Monday, some 260 students at the Shamrock Elementary School in Laoag City, Ilocos Norte will not have textbooks to use.
This was due to a fire that recently hit the school, GMA News stringer Dennis Alipio reported.
Some of the students will have to use the library, computer room and guidance office as temporary classrooms.
Makeshift classrooms will also be set up at the school quadrangle, though the building materials will be limited.
The school estimated it will need some P1.5 million to repair the fire-damaged building. — Joel Locsin/LBG, GMA News
